RECOMMENDATION
1) Approve the Master Contracts with the Chino Valley Unified School District for the amounts of $375,000 for HOPE Program (Exhibit 1); $215,000 for CARE Program (Exhibit 2); $139,598 for LCAP School-Based Counseling/Health Services (Exhibit 3); and $155,000 for TYKES (Exhibit 4) for the provision of community services programs for FY 2026-27; and 2) authorize the City Manager to execute all necessary documents on behalf of the City.

BACKGROUND
For several years, the City of Chino has partnered with the Chino Valley Unified School District (District). Through this partnership, the City and District work together to provide a variety of programs and services benefiting youth in the community. These programs include counseling, case management, resource centers, after school programs, and programs for parents of preschool children.
ISSUES/ANALYSIS
In order to facilitate efficient coordination and implementation of services, the District enters into a contract with the City to provide the services outlined in the Master Contracts (Exhibits 1-4). Once services are rendered, the City bills the District and the District reimburses the City for those services.
The Master Contracts were approved at the Chino Valley Unified School District Board of Education meeting on May 21, 2026. The ASES After School Program agreement will be presented to Council for approval at a later date, following approval of the agreement by the District Board.
